When the Boston Bruins acquired Marcus Johansson at the NHL trade deadline, he was expected to serve as veteran depth for the team and hold down a wing role on the second line. Bruins head coach Bruce Cassidy expressed confidence in Johansson's abilities after practice on Friday, and he also confirmed that the team had him slotted on the first line during that session. Cassidy also cited the excellent performance of the team's second line, which featured David Pastrnak in addition to David Krejci and Jake DeBrusk, on Wednesday against the New York Rangers, as part of the impetus for putting Johansson on the first line. After Torey Krug made his return earlier this week, the Bruins will get back a couple of more defensemen - Matt Grzelcyk and Kevan Miller - this weekend. Both skated without restriction at Friday's practice at Warrior Ice Arena and are trending toward a staggered return. Grzelcyk (right arm injury) will play Saturday afternoon against the Florida Panthers and Miller (upper body injury) will come back on Sunday night on the road against the Detroit Red Wings. Marchand was Boston's third-round pick in 2006, and he made his NHL debut during the 2009-2010 season, getting just one point in 20 games. Back then, it's likely few if any fans or even so-called experts could've predicted what was to follow for Marchand, who stands to be just the 10th Bruins player to reach 100 points, joining a list that includes legends such as Bobby Orr and Phil Esposito. The 31 nominees for the 2019 Bill Masterton Memorial Trophy have been announced. The award, which is given to the players “who best exemplifies the qualities of perseverance, sportsmanship, and dedication to hockey,” will be handed out at the NHL awards show in June in Las Vegas.
